Claim: "The oldest man who ever lived attributed his long life to goji berries."

According to various stories, Li Ching-Yuen, purportedly the oldest man who ever lived, attributed his long life to the fact that he ate goji berries every day. This tale is a bit tough to quickly validate or refute, but let's take a look at the facts:

1: Li Ching-Yuen did live to be a very old man. How old he actually lived to be seems somewhat uncertain. It is known that he died May 6, 1933, but there is doubt about when he was born. Li Ching-Yuen himself claimed to have been born in 1734, but the Chinese government's census records indicate that he was born in 1677.

2: According to an interview with Li Ching-Yuen, he did eat goji berries on a daily basis. However, he also took many other Chinese herbs and did many exercises on a daily basis to improve his longevity, so it is hardly correct to claim the goji berry is primarily responsible for his long life.

Status: Partly true.

Claim: "Goji juice contains 500x the vitamin C orange juice contains"

Some people have claimed that goji berries have so much vitamin C that goji juice actually has 500 times the vitamin C that orange juice has. This claim will actually be very easy to verify.

Amount of vitamin C in 1 fluid ounce of juice:

Orange: 9 mg
Goji: 15 mg

Status: Busted.

Claim: "Goji can help with cancer"

A few promoters of goji juice have claimed that goji's amazing healing properties make it suitable to help treat cancer. Of course, if this claim is true, it would be wonderful news for the entire world. Unfortunately, this claim is simply not backed up by scientific fact.

Here are the facts:
1: There are no published scientific studies showing actual cancer fighting benefits of goji juice in the human body.
2: Since goji juice is a nutritional supplement, it is illegal to claim that it can help cure any disease - only FDA approved medications may make such claims.

Status: Busted.
